Itinerary
Tour Itinerary
In the morning, your guide and driver will... 6 hours
In the morning, your guide and driver will pick you up from your hotel or Riad and start the tour of the medina ramparts (2 hours). First, you will visit Fes El Jadid (14th century section), the Jewish quarter (Mellah), the synagogue or cemetery and the famous gates of the royal palace. Then, we continue to the Borj Nord for a panoramic view and end your outside tour in the pottery section, where you will visit the artisans making mosaics and tiles. Later, with your guide you will explore the old medina called Fes El Bali (9th century section). You will visit one of the famous Medersas (Quranic school) of the 14th century, the quaraouiyine university (the oldest university in the world), the seffarine (bronze) section , the Najjarine (Carpenters) Souk, the Nejjarine Fountain and Fondouk, and the mausoleum of Moulay Idriss II, the founder of Fez. Then, you will visit the tanneries ( the leather place), the weavers and enjoy lunch in a Moroccan restaurant.
